Tessa and Ryan return from their trip to find some changes in Chatswin in episode 4 of Suburgatory season 2 titled "Foam Finger." Tessa is delighted about the possibility of befriending new resident Eden, a cool girl who shares her love of poetry, but things don't go quite as expected when they abruptly clash at the neighborhood block party.

Meanwhile, George becomes worried about Sheila's household molding problem and asks Noah to look into it, but is disappointed with the results. Also, Dallas puts her business expertise to good use with Malik's school project, but offers more help than expected. And in the meantime, George discovers some distressing news about Chatswin City Hall.

"Foam Finger" provides lots of amusing situations, mostly involving Tessa's trying to fit in with the locals, after last season's pitch-perfect parody of over-manicured American suburbs. But while there's much to enjoy here, the episode had a slightly anxious undercurrent, too, as many of the characters' suspicions about their paradise begin to come true.

There's also a spot of intriguing development in the episode's title, which refers both to the foam finger that Lisa (Allie Grant) is given by her beau Malik (Maestro Harrell) to help her support his school campaign (Malik is running for class president), and to the gesturing off-screen that seems to attract Sheila's daughter's Simon's attention right at the conclusion. Plus, we get more simmering resentment and suburbanite depravity, with Dallas and Dalia both displaying narcissistic tendencies.

Overall, "Foam Finger" is another strong chapter in Suburgatory's second season. Even though it doesn't top the previous episode, it continues its high standard of wickedly funny but sharply observed suburban satire. The Tessa-Eden plotting is neatly handled, and there's also a charming subplot about Lisa wanting to be Malik's girlfriend, among other things.
